Virtual reality-based human computer interface (HCI) designed to facilitate a form of exposure therapy for individiduals who hear distressing voices. The structure of the simulation serves the purpose of mediating tension between voice hearer and voice, allowing for an adaptive relational pneumonic to emerge (as opposed to an unbalanced relational process such as one characterized by an omnipotent voice commanding the voice hearer).
